It’s the season of giving at Blythe Bridge

Local residents who live in and around Blythe Bridge and Draycott le Moors and visit St. Margaret’s Church and Church Hall, will no longer need to travel on a heavily pot-holed road thanks to St. Modwen Homes. The homebuilder has supplied the labour and materials to fully resurface Church Lane following a request for help from members of the parish.

Founded around 1268, St. Margaret’s Church serves the communities of  Draycott-le-Moors and Cresswell, but travel to the church was becoming increasingly difficult due to the poor condition of the only access road. As a gesture of goodwill, St. Modwen Homes offered to resurface the  road leading up to St. Margaret’s Church and the Church Hall, all in a single day!

Commenting on the support received from St. Modwen Homes, Joyce Moore, member of St. Margaret’s Church and Church Hall Committee, said:

“I’d like to say a huge thank you to St. Modwen Homes on behalf of the whole community for taking the time and trouble to repair Church Lane. The lane was in very poor condition and was becoming almost impossible to drive to the hall and the church. The Church Hall relies entirely on a voluntary committee, so this would not have been possible without the help from St. Modwen Homes.”

Kieran James, Contracts Manager at St. Modwen Homes, said:

“We know how important it is to make a positive impact on communities where we build. St. Margaret’s Church is an integral part of the local community, so when they reached out to us about the poor condition of Church Lane, we were more than happy to offer our support. We know that some of the work leading up to the launch of our new development has caused disruption in the area, so this is our way of making a positive contribution to the community.”
